No-Code mu Geleneksel Kodlama mı: MVP Geliştirme Sürecinde Hangi Yöntem Tercih Edilmeli?
MVP (Minimum Viable Product) geliştirme sürecinde hangi yöntemin tercih edileceği, projenizin ihtiyaçlarına bağlı olarak değişir. No-Code çözümleri, hızlı ve düşük maliyetli çözümler sunarken, geleneksel kodlama ise derin özelleştirme ve esneklik sağlar. Peki, hangi yöntemi seçmek en doğru yaklaşım olur?MVP Nedir?
Minimum Viable Product (MVP), bir ürünün temel işlevlerini taşıyan ve kullanıcı geri bildirimlerini toplamak amacıyla piyasaya sürülen en basit versiyonudur. MVP, girişimcilerin fikirlerini test etmelerine ve piyasada gerçek kullanıcı geri bildirimleri alarak ürünlerini geliştirmelerine olanak tanır. Bu süreç, zaman ve maliyet açısından büyük avantajlar sağlar.
No-Code ve Geleneksel Kodlama Arasındaki Farklar
No-Code ve geleneksel kodlama arasındaki temel farklar şunlardır:
| No-Code | Geleneksel Kodlama |
|---|---|
| Hızlı geliştirme | Uzun sürede geliştirme |
| Kullanıcı dostu arayüz | Teknik bilgi gerektirir |
| Düşük maliyet | Yüksek maliyet |
| Sınırlı özelleştirme | Derin özelleştirme imkanı |
No-Code ile MVP Geliştirmenin Avantajları
Hızlı Prototipleme
No-Code araçları, kullanıcıların teknik bilgi olmadan hızlı bir şekilde prototip oluşturmasına olanak tanır. Bu, ürün fikrinin hızla test edilmesini sağlar. Örneğin, bir girişimci, birkaç gün içinde bir MVP oluşturabilirken, geleneksel yöntemle bu süreç haftalar alabilir.
Düşük Maliyet
No-Code çözümleri, genellikle daha düşük maliyetli olduğu için bütçe dostudur. Geliştirici istihdam etmeden, mevcut araçlarla kısa sürede ürün geliştirmek mümkün hale gelir.
Geleneksel Kodlamanın Sağladığı Avantajlar
Özelleştirme ve Esneklik
Geleneksel kodlama, projelerin özelleştirilmesinde büyük bir avantaj sunar. Özellikle karmaşık iş süreçlerini yansıtan projelerde, geliştiricilerin sunduğu esneklik sayesinde ihtiyaç duyulan her türlü özellik eklenebilir.
Karmaşık Projeler İçin Uygunluk
Geleneksel kodlama, özellikle kapsamlı ve karmaşık projelerde daha etkili bir çözüm sunar. Özel algoritmalar veya veritabanı yapıları gerektiren durumlarda, geleneksel kodlama tercih edilmektedir.
Gerçek Örnek: Gaziantep'teki X Şirketinin Deneyimi
Proje Tanımı
Gaziantep'te bir e-ticaret platformu kurmak isteyen X Şirketi, MVP geliştirme sürecinde hem No-Code hem de geleneksel kodlama yöntemlerini denemiştir.Kullanılan Yöntemler
İlk aşamada, No-Code araçları kullanılarak hızlı bir prototip oluşturulmuştur. Fakat, kullanıcı geri bildirimleri sonucunda daha fazla özelleştirme ihtiyacı doğmuştur. Bu nedenle, geleneksel kodlama yöntemine geçilmiştir.
Sonuçlar
Sonuç olarak, No-Code ile başlanan proje, geleneksel kodlama ile devam ettirilerek daha fazla özelleştirme ve esneklik sağlanmıştır. Bu süreçte, MVP geliştirme süresi toplamda 3 ay sürmüştür.
Sık Yapılan Hatalar ve Kaçınılması Gerekenler
No-Code Araçları Kullanırken Dikkat Edilmesi Gerekenler
- Özelleştirme Sınırlamaları: No-Code araçlarının sunduğu şablonlar sınırlı olabilir. Proje gereksinimlerinizi iyi belirleyin.
- Performans Problemleri: No-Code platformları, yüksek trafikli uygulamalarda performans sorunları yaşayabilir.
- Veri Güvenliği: Kullanılan platformların veri güvenliğini sağladığından emin olun.
Geleneksel Kodlamada Yapılan Hatalar
- Gereksiz Özellikler Eklemek: MVP'nin amacını unutarak fazla özellik eklemek, projenin karmaşıklaşmasına yol açabilir.
- Yetersiz Planlama: Proje sürecinin iyi planlanmaması, zaman ve maliyet aşımına neden olabilir.
- Kullanıcı Geri Bildirimini İhmal Etmek: Kullanıcı geri bildirimlerini dikkate almadan ilerlemek, projenin başarısını tehlikeye atabilir.
Çoğu Ekibin Kaçırdığı Nokta: No-Code Araçlarının Sınırları
Hızlı Geliştirme Efsanesi
No-Code araçları hızlı bir başlangıç sağlasa da, karmaşık ihtiyaçlar için yeterli olmayabilir. Uzun vadede, projenizin ölçeklenebilirliğini düşünmek gereklidir.
Uzun Vadeli Düşünmek Gerekliliği
Projenizin gelecekteki büyüme potansiyelini göz önünde bulundurmalısınız. No-Code çözümleri, başlangıç aşamasında faydalı olsa da, ilerleyen dönemlerde geleneksel kodlama ile geçiş yapmanız gerekebilir.
Sonuç
MVP geliştirme sürecinde No-Code ve geleneksel kodlama yöntemleri arasında seçim yaparken, projenizin gereksinimlerini ve hedeflerini dikkatlice değerlendirmeniz gereklidir. Her iki yöntemin de avantajları ve dezavantajları vardır. Doğru yöntem, projenizin başarısını büyük ölçüde etkileyebilir. Bu konuda daha fazla bilgi almak veya destek almak isterseniz, iletişime geçin.
30 Saniyede Özet
- No-Code çözümleri hızlı ve maliyet etkin.
- Geleneksel kodlama derin özelleştirme sunar.
- Proje gereksinimlerine göre doğru seçim yapılmalı.
Daha fazla bilgi için Gaziantep'de hizmetlerimiz inceleyebilirsiniz.



